笔者对已报道的经典名方药物考证相关研究进行系统梳理与分析,总结当前研究存在的问题与不足,提出经典名方药物考证要点建议,为经典名方药物考证相关研究提供借鉴。该文分别从注意古今药物考证内涵的异同、注重多维信息的综合利用、注重药物不同关键环节历史流变的梳理与考证、注重近代学名考订沿革梳理、注重尊古不泥古的考证原则、注重文献学基础知识等角度进行探讨,提出经典名方药物考证应对本草考证的现状、问题、成果进行深入的总结分析,吸收前人的优点,补充以往考证的不足,并在此基础上根据经典名方药物考证自身特点,形成特有的研究体系,注重历史变迁的脉络梳理,注重横断面分析,在全面分析基原、道地产区、药用部位与炮制等不同关键环节历史变迁基础上,充分吸收近现代研究成果,并结合当前生产力和认知水平,给出不同时期经典名方药物的合理关键信息,为经典名方的开发奠定坚实基础。  相似文献

The commonly used test to evaluate naming ability in multiple sclerosis (MS) is the Boston Naming Test (BNT). In previous studies the BNP has not shown any specific deficit in MS patients. The BNT score is obtained by adding spontaneously correct answers to correct answers obtained after semantic and phonological clues are given. Our hypothesis was that due to a lexical access deficit based on executive dysfunction, MS patients would need more clues than control subjects to normalize their performances,. Fifteen relapsing-remitting (RR) and 17 secondary progressive (SP) MS patients, and 32 controls matched for sex, age, and educational level, took the BNT. The 32 MS patients also took the BCCog (Short French battery used in MS to evaluate cognitive functions) in order to evaluate their executive functions. MS patients needed significantly more clues than matched controls to normalize their performances (P < 0.001). This lexical access deficit was more frequent in the SP than in the RR group (P < 0.05). A lexical access deficit inducing a denomination problem has thus been shown in MS patients. Further research should aim to better evaluate the executive functions of patients with a lexical access deficit.  相似文献

目的:通过开展金银花配方颗粒评价性抽验,比较分析不同厂家金银花配方颗粒的质量情况,并提出监管建议。方法:收集各企业金银花配方颗粒质量标准,依据企业标准进行法定检验。结果:共抽验117批金银花配方颗粒,涉及9家生产企业。按各自企业标准进行检验,总体合格率为100%。但是各企业之间金银花配方颗粒含量差异较大且每克颗粒相当的药材(饮片)量不同,转移率不同。结论:通过本次抽验发现金银花配方颗粒的整体质量较高,但是不同厂家之间所用原料药材及生产工艺存在一定差异,导致最终产品质量参差不齐。因此,有必要规范中药配方颗粒生产工艺,尽快统一标准,加强监管。  相似文献

对美欧日韩等国家及我国生物类似药法规体系框架包括职能体系、注册分类及程序进行了对比研究,提炼关键要素;针对我国现状、设计问卷、开展调研及专家研讨;结合对比研究、调研和研讨,提出建立完善我国生物类似药法规体系的总体建议,以及完善生物类似药定义、生物类似药注册审评程序的建议及建议的考量。  相似文献

Naming, or word-finding ability, is typically assessed using measures that require a patient to name a pictured object. Words used less frequently tend to be more difficult to find when speaking; thus word frequency can be used as a measure of item difficulty on such tests. However, frequency data for words on naming measures has either not been used in the creation of these tests or has been derived from data on how frequently words have been used in written materials. The present study determined how frequently words on the Boston Naming Test (BNT), the Neuropsychological Assessment Battery (NAB) naming subtest, the Repeatable Battery for the Assessment of Neuropsychological Status (RBANS) naming subtest, and auditory naming measures developed by Hamberger and Seidel (2003, Journal of the International Neuropsychological Society, 9, 479) and Brandt et al. (2010, The Clinical Neuropsychologist, 24, 1326) are used in spoken language. Items on the auditory naming measures had the highest mean frequency, and the BNT items 30–60 had the lowest mean frequency. Furthermore, item frequency on the full BNT, NAB naming forms 1 and 2, and RBANS forms A correlated with item number, indicating items increase in difficulty on these tests, with trends in the same direction found for RBANS form B and Hamberger and Seidel’s auditory naming measure. Finally, differences in mean word frequency between tests underscore how interpretation of change in naming ability based on different measures should be made with caution.  相似文献

Early Alzheimer's disease (AD) is associated with deficits in episodic memory. Semantic memory and naming have also been found to be affected, although to a lesser degree than episodic memory. Most episodic memory tests used in clinical settings assess intentional memory. The aim of the present paper was to present an incidental memory modification of the Boston Naming Test (memo-BNT) and to study the diagnostic accuracy of the BNT and the memo-BNT in differentiating between healthy old controls and AD patients. There were three groups in the study: 22 young controls (mean age 21.7), 23 normally aged old controls (mean age 70.6), and 23 patients with mild AD (mean age 74.0). There were no differences in the memo-BNT test scores between the old and young control participants. There were, however, significant differences between the AD patients and both control groups in several of the memo-BNT measures. Incidental free recall was the best measure in discriminating between the healthy aged controls and the AD patients (AUC?=?.939) and it had a better diagnostic accuracy than naming (AUC?=?880). The results indicate that the memo-BNT could be used in clinical settings especially to differentiate between normal aging and mild AD.  相似文献

Background: In the cognitive neurolinguistic approach to lexical deficits in aphasia, impaired levels of processing are localised in a cognitive model. Model-oriented treatment may target these impaired components. Thus a precise assessment of the disorder is crucial. Connectionist models add to this by using computer simulation to specify the details of the functioning of these components. Aims: The purpose of the present study was to investigate the model's range of application as a diagnostic tool, and to derive recommendations for the model's use in clinical settings.

Methods & Procedures: We demonstrate how we adapted the error analysis to 15 German-speaking patients with aphasia, analysed the model's accuracy in assessing naming and repetition disorders, and explained deviations between the error pattern produced by each patient and the one produced by the model's simulation by appealing to an extended version of the model.

Outcomes & Results: Overall, the model yielded good fits of the patients' error patterns. Larger model–patient deviations could be explained by the model's limited set of lesionable components.

Conclusions: The “connectionist diagnosis” of naming and repetition disorders in the semantic-phonological model is a reasonable tool in model-oriented assessment. However, the diagnosis needs to be complemented by further language tests.  相似文献

The naming and drawing responses of a child with specific language impairment (age 5.5 years) were used to test the hypothesis that deficient storage in the mental lexicon plays a role in the naming problems associated with SLI. In confrontation- and repeated naming, the child demonstrated frequent semantic substitutions and occasional phonologic substitutions. Stochastic modelling of his repeated naming revealed storage deficits to be a source of these errors. Comparative picture naming, picture drawing allowed exploration of this storage deficit and revealed that, for some semantic naming errors, sparse semantic representations were clearly at fault but for others, sparse phonological input and output representations played a role. Phonological naming errors, in contrast, were typically associated with strong semantic representations. Clinical, theoretical, and methodological contributions of this cognitive neuropsychological case study are discussed.  相似文献
